The Cordage Institute is an international association that brings together rope, twine, and related manufacturers along with their suppliers and affiliated industries. Its work centers on developing and disseminating technical documents to support safer, proper, circular, and sustainable use of industry products, aiming to create value for members and the broader global community and environment.
Based in Wayne, Pennsylvania, the organization serves a niche within the textile manufacturing sector, focusing on education and standards development for product users, standards bodies, government agencies, and other stakeholders. Its membership includes companies across the rope and cordage supply chain, and the group participates in governance and industry representation, including leadership roles on its board of directors.
